PETA Campaign Pitches Fish As Smart
Touting tofu chowder and vegetarian sushi as alternatives, animal-rights activists have launched a novel campaign arguing that fish - contrary to stereotype - are intelligent, sensitive animals no more deserving of being eaten than a pet dog or cat.

Big Bear feels some Payne







My cousin Scott walk out his back door in Jackson Hole, Wyoming, hiked 12 miles up 2000 vertical feet in snow shoes to put the bait out for 3 weeks. It finally paid off when this monster Black Bear came through the woods with his fat-ass girlfriend. Scott had a long shot, the first 3 shots sent the bear running across the mountain 200 yards away. The 4th shot in about a 10 second span... NECK SHOT, dropped it!







Game and Fish said it will make Boone and Crockett. Biggest they have seen by far this year. Estimated to be 5 to 6 years old.
